The presence of diluents such as carbon dioxide and nitrogen with methane lowers significantly the effective heating value of the fuel mixture and can bring about adverse changes to the combustion characteristics of the methane. It may undermine its effective utilization altogether depending on the composition, the type of device used, and the associated operating conditions. Such fuel mixtures are often encountered with varying composition in numerous natural, industrial, and bio-gases. They represent a potential energy source that needs to be exploited effectively. This contribution discusses primarily how the presence of such diluent gases with methane modifies significantly the thermodynamic, kinetic, and combustion characteristics of the fuel in air. It is shown that the presence with methane of nitrogen is tolerated relatively much better in combustion systems than the corresponding similar presence of carbon dioxide. The bases for these trends are discussed with examples of some operational considerations.
